As of a few days ago, the registration-verification certificate that has shipped with every version of Chimera for the last ten years expired.  Consequently, any Chimera use after that would bring up the registration-request dialog regardless of how recently that version of Chimera had been registered.  On top of that, the expired certificate caused new registrations to fail, so all you good people who were trying to help us out by registering your versions after this bug appeared were stymied.
We have just released Chimera 1.5.2, which has a permanent fix for this problem.  You can download it from:

http://www.cgl.ucsf.edu/chimera

For users who prefer not to upgrade immediately, we expect to have a solution for existing older versions in a week or less.  We will send another email with details when that solution becomes available.
